The process of making jigsaw puzzles typically involves the following three steps:

  1. Printing: The first step in making a jigsaw puzzle is to print the image that will be used as the puzzle's design. The image can be anything, from a photograph or artwork to a graphic design or logo. The image is printed onto a high-quality paper or cardboard stock.

  2. Cutting: After the image has been printed, it is mounted onto a sturdy backing material, typically cardboard or wood. The mounted image is then sent through a puzzle cutter, which is a specialized machine that cuts the image into pieces of various shapes and sizes. The cutter can be programmed to cut the pieces in a variety of shapes, such as standard jigsaw puzzle pieces or custom shapes.

  3. Sorting and Packaging: Once the puzzle pieces have been cut, they are sorted by shape and size and then packaged into boxes. The boxes usually contain a picture of the finished puzzle on the outside, along with the number of pieces and the size of the finished puzzle. The puzzles are then shipped to retailers or directly to consumers.
